Configuring Wi-Fi settings

Procedure
1. Log in to the web interface as an administrator.
2. In the navigation pane, click Wi-Fi.
3. Configure the following areas :
• WiFi Setting
• IP Configuration
• WEP
• WPA2 Enterprise (802.1x)
• QoS
4. Click one of the following:
• Save
• Reset to Default
• Help
